Preeti is a "somatic polyglot" immersed in body movement since childhood. Her approach is a holistic, culturally sourced knowledge rooted in ancient Indian theater and distilled through 35 years of mastery. As a U.S. Dept. of State Arts Ambassador, she has led global initiatives in somatic and body-based emotional well-being, bridging cultural leadership with professional excellence. A Certified Movement Analyst and Lincoln Center Artistic Committee member, Preeti has redefined leadership alongside global icons like Yo-Yo Ma and Dame Evelyn Glennie.
